一、基础定义的区别
虚拟主机(Virtual Host)是通过虚拟化技术将物理服务器划分为多个独立环境的服务单元,每个单元拥有独立域名、IP地址和配置文件,模拟独立服务器的功能。而空间(Hosting Space)主要指服务器上分配的存储资源,包括硬盘容量、带宽等,可以是共享或独立形式,侧重于数据存储而非完整的服务环境。
二、资源分配与隔离性
两者的核心差异体现在资源分配机制上:
- 虚拟主机提供独立运行环境,支持自定义配置和隔离权限,不同用户间互不影响;
- 空间通常采用资源池共享模式,存储与计算资源可能被多个用户共同使用,隔离性较弱;
- 部分服务商将空间作为虚拟主机的子集,即虚拟主机包含存储空间+运行环境。
三、适用场景与扩展能力
从应用场景来看:
- 虚拟主机更适合需要完整网站运行环境的中小企业,支持PHP、MySQL等动态脚本;
- 空间适用于静态网页存储或作为云应用的数据容器,无需复杂服务配置;
- 虚拟主机的扩展性受限于物理服务器性能,而独立空间可通过分布式存储实现弹性扩容。
四、性能与成本对比
指标 | 虚拟主机 | 独立空间 |
---|---|---|
月均成本 | 50-300元 | 20-100元 |
CPU隔离 | 部分隔离 | 完全共享 |
安全防护 | 独立防火墙 | 依赖服务商策略 |
虚拟主机的运维成本较高但提供更完整的网站支持,而纯存储空间成本更低但功能受限。
虚拟主机与空间的本质区别在于是否提供完整的服务运行环境。对于需要自主管理网站、使用动态技术的用户,虚拟主机是更优选择;而仅需存储静态内容或作为数据备份的场景,空间服务更具性价比。随着云计算发展,两者界限逐渐模糊,建议根据实际需求选择服务类型。